RECIPE: CHOCOLATE CHIP COOKIES
Made by: Mariona and Clàudia
Ingredients:
* 150 g sugar
* 160 g brown sugar, , packed
* 220 g butter
* 2 eggs, , large
* 2 tsp vanilla extract
* 280 g all-purpose flour
* 1 tsp baking soda
* ½ tsp salt
* 2 cups (500ml) semi-sweet chocolate chips
* 120 g pecans, chopped
* Mixing Bowl
* mixer or whisk
* parchment paper
* cookie sheet
STEP BY STEP
STEP 1: PRE-HEAT
Pre-heat the oven to 375 degrees.
STEP 2: Mix
Mix butter, sugars, and eggs in a large bowl, then stir in flour, baking soda and salt. Add chocolate chips and pecans. That's it. That's your dough.
STEP 3: DROP
Drop globs of dough, by rounded tablespoons, onto an parchment paper-lined cookie sheet. Leave about 2 inches between cookies - they'll spread out when they bake.
STEP 4: BAKE
Bake your cookies about 8-10 minutes, until they're golden brown, but still soft in the centers. Let them cool on the pan for a minute, and then move them to a cooling rack.
STEP 4:
EAT NOW!
